A user has setup a CloudWatch alarm on the EC2 instance for CPU utilization. The user has setup to receive a notification on email when the CPU utilization is higher than 60%. The user is running a virus scan on the same instance at a particular time. The user wants to avoid receiving an email at this time. What should the user do?

  • A. Remove the alarm
  • B. Disable the alarm for a while using CLI
  • C. Modify the CPU utilization by removing the email alert
  • D. Disable the alarm for a while using the console
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: B 🗳️
